A proxy routes your traffic through another server but leaves it unencrypted. A VPN encrypts your traffic between your device and the VPN server, so your ISP and café Wi-Fi can't see which sites you visit.
But "encrypts" is doing a lot of work in that sentence, so let's actually dig into what each one does, where they overlap, and when a proxy is genuinely the better tool for the job (yes, really).

A proxy server sits between your app and the website you're visiting, and forwards your request on your behalf. The website sees the proxy's IP address instead of yours, which is the whole point: it's a quick way to look like you're browsing from somewhere else.
Two things to know about proxies. The big one: most proxies don't encrypt anything. Your traffic still travels in plain sight, just routed through a different address first. A free proxy you found on some list floating around the internet can technically read everything passing through it, since nothing stops it from doing so. The second is narrower but still worth knowing: a proxy only works in the app you configure it in. Set one up in your browser and your torrent client carries on exactly as before.
There are a few common flavors. HTTP proxies only handle web traffic, so they're what most "change my browser's IP" tools use. SOCKS5 proxies work at a lower level and don't care what kind of traffic passes through, which is why torrent clients and gaming apps sometimes support them directly. Either way, the practical takeaway is the same: fast, single-app, no privacy guarantee.

Proxy | VPN | |
|---|---|---|
Encryption | Usually none | Yes, full tunnel |
Scope | One app (e.g. browser) | Entire device |
Speed | Often faster (no encryption overhead) | Slight overhead, but modern protocols keep it minimal |
Privacy from your ISP | No | Yes |
Typical use | Quick geo-check, scraping, one-off access | Everyday browsing, public Wi-Fi, streaming, torrenting |
Don't let anyone tell you a VPN is always the better choice. If you just need to check how a website looks from another country for five minutes, or you're running a script that needs a different IP for each request, a proxy is faster to set up and does exactly that one job without any extra overhead. You don't need bank-vault security to peek at a geo-restricted webpage.
The moment your privacy actually matters, a proxy stops being enough. Connecting to your bank on airport Wi-Fi? Streaming something outside your usual, um, extremely legal viewing habits? Torrenting? Just generally not wanting your ISP to log every site you visit? That's VPN territory.
Public Wi-Fi in particular is worth calling out. Most hotel and café networks don't encrypt anything by default, which is exactly why the FTC recommends using a VPN any time you're on one you don't fully trust. Not quite, and the mix-up is understandable since a VPN technically works through a kind of encrypted proxy. But treating them as interchangeable is where people get burned: someone grabs a free proxy expecting VPN-level privacy, and instead their unencrypted traffic is sitting there for the proxy operator (or anyone snooping the same network) to read. A proxy changes where you appear to be. A VPN changes who can see what you're doing. Different jobs, different tools.
